Telegram has image issues though, in Germany it's most widely known as a safe haven for drug dealers, Islamist terrorists and especially the far-right and anti-vaxx faction since its reluctance to intervene against problematic content and its non-compliance with the German anti-hatespeech law NetzDG.

As a result, there are discussions about fines which can reach up to 55 million € and even a complete ban (https://www.br.de/nachrichten/netzwelt/telegram-droht-aerger...).
